Add a new cloud-config plugin for setting the timezone
cloud-config supports a new plugin, called 'set-timezone', which can be used to change the timezone on the underlying instance. The patch adds a new method in the osutils abstraction, called `set_timezone`, which should be implemented by each separated OS. The abstraction calls into cloudbaseinit.utils.windows.timezone, another layer of abstraction over two API methods, SetTimeZoneInformation for Windows 2003 and older and SetDynamicTimeZoneInformation, for newer versions of Windows, which also handles Daylight Saving Time. The plugin supports standard IANA timezone names, which are then translated to the Windows-specific timezone names, using tzlocal library. Change-Id: I18674e1ae078fc69f3fb938065ba01a4de5464a1
